The Public Defender's Role: A Beginner's Guide
In the United States, the public defender system is designed to provide legal representation to people who cannot afford a lawyer for various crimes. The Public Defender's office in Stanislaus County operates with government funding, ensuring that everyone has access to quality defense. Their team of experienced attorneys, investigators, and support staff works tirelessly to protect the rights of their clients, from initial appearances to trial and sentencing.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is a Public Defender?
A Public Defender is an attorney who provides representation to individuals who cannot afford a lawyer. They work within the public interest, ensuring that everyone has equal access to quality defense.
